By becoming the first Prime Minister of Indian descent in Britain, Rishi Sunak has written history. Boris Johnson, his former boss, and Penny Mordaunt were unable to secure the support of 100 MPs necessary to run in the elections. In the Parliament, Yorkshire's Rishi Sunak took an oath based on the Bhagavad Gita. He did so first among UK parliamentarians. His parents are both of Indian ancestry. In the 1960s, Sunak's parents, who were pharmacists, immigrated to the UK from East Africa. Usha Sunak, Sunak's mother, was a pharmacist, while Sunak's father, Yashvir Sunak, worked as a medical practitioner for the National Health Service. Akshata Murty, the daughter of Infosys CEO Narayana Murthy, is Rishi Sunak's wife. They have Krishna and Anoushka as their daughters.
